Job Description

As part of the frontend methodology and design enablement team, the Front-End Engineer will be responsible for defining and implementing SoC clocking architecture, developing clock macro cells, and automating the constraint management system. This role plays a critical part in ensuring robust clocking strategies, high-quality constraint generation, and seamless integration into sophisticated digital designs. Responsibilities Define and develop frontend clocking schemes across IPs and SoCs, ensuring low skew, high performance, and low power operation. Design and validate clock macro cells including PLLs, clock dividers, muxes, and gating structures. Collaborate with design, synthesis, and physical design teams to integrate clocking structures into the digital flow. Ensure clock domain definitions are consistent with timing intent and support CDC methodology integration. Develop and maintain scripts/tools (Python, TCL) to streamline clock definition management and design flow. Debug timing-related issues across RTL and gate-level stages in partnership with physical implementation teams. Document clocking architecture, constraint, and provide support and training for design teams. Required Skills and Experience : 5+ years of experience in digital design, clocking architecture, or frontend implementation. Strong understanding of SoC clocking techniques and macro cell development. Proficiency in developing and managing constraints using SDC for synthesis and STA. Experience with EDA tools such as PrimeTime, Design Compiler,Fusion Compiler, Genus, or Innovus. Solid scripting skills in Python, Perl, and TCL for automation. Familiarity with CDC methodology and domain crossing analysis. Excellent problem-solving skills and ability to work in multi-functional teams. ?Nice To Have? Skills and Experience: Exposure to low-power clocking strategies (e.g., gated clocks, multifaceted frequency scaling). Experience with hierarchical SoC constraint flows. Knowledge of formal verification for clock and reset structure validation. Prior experience working in automotive, AI, or networking SoC programs. Contributions to internal tooling or methodology IPs.
